The Woman Who Thought She Was A Planet And Other Stories
by Vandana Singh

Already a name in the world of science fiction and fantasy writing, Vandana Singh brings her unique imagination to a wider audience with her first collection of stories.
In the title story, a woman tells her husband of her curious discovery: that she is inhabited by small alien creatures. In another, a young girl, making her way to college through the streets of Delhi comes across a mysterious tetrahedron: is it a spaceship? Or a secret weapon?
Each story in this fabulous collection opens up new vistas — from outer space to the inner world—and takes the reader on an incredible journey to both.
The book also includes the author’s own critical essay on the future and importance of speculative fiction as a genre.
